Subject: [PATCH v3] PCI: s390: Handle ARI on bus without associated struct
 pci_dev

On s390 PCI busses are virtualized and the downstream ports are
invisible to the OS and struct pci_bus::self is NULL. This associated
struct pci_dev is however relied upon in pci_ari_enabled() to check
whether ARI is enabled for the bus. ARI is therefor always detected as
disabled.

At the same time firmware on s390 always enables and relies upon ARI
thus causing a mismatch. Moreover with per-PCI function pass-through
there may exist busses with no function with devfn 0. For example
a SR-IOV capable device with two PFs may have separate function
dependency link chains for each of the PFs and their child VFs. In this
case the OS may only see the second PF and its child VFs on a bus
without a devfn 0 function. A situation which is also not supported by
the common pci_configure_ari() code.

Dispite simply being a mismatch this causes problems as some PCI devices
present a different SR-IOV topology depending on PCI_SRIOV_CTRL_ARI.

A similar mismatch may occur with SR-IOV when virtfn_add_bus() creates new
busses with no associated struct pci_dev. Here too pci_ari_enabled()
on these busses would return false even if ARI is actually used.

Prevent both mismatches by moving the ari_enabled flag from struct
pci_dev to struct pci_bus making it independent from struct pci_bus::
self. Let the bus inherit the ari_enabled state from its parent bus when
there is no bridge device such that busses added by virtfn_add_bus()
match their parent. For s390 set ari_enabled when the device supports
ARI in the awareness that all PCIe ports on s390 systems are ARI
capable.

+	/*
+	 * The below is the s390 equivalent of pci_configure_ari()
+	 * which we can't use directly because the bridge devices
+	 * are hidden in firmware.
+	 */
+	if (!pci_find_ext_capability(pdev, PCI_EXT_CAP_ID_ARI))
+		zdev->zbus->bus->ari_enabled = 0;

+	/*
+	 * On s390 PCI busses are virtualized and the bridge
+	 * devices are invisible to the OS. Furthermore busses
+	 * may exist without a devfn 0 function. Thus the normal
+	 * ARI detection does not work. At the same time fw/hw
+	 * has always enabled ARI when possible. Reflect the actual
+	 * state by setting ari_enabled whenever a device on the bus
+	 * supports it.
+	 */
+	bus->ari_enabled = 1;
